The 6th episode of "Brainfood Reviewed" is upon us, and Onslow the Undead has watched a couple of top-notch, great films: "Train to Busan," and the short film, "Cargo." Onslow felt both of these films were fantastic. "Train to Busan" is an action-packed romp in a world of fast zombies. There is so much action, played out against some very dramatic, and tense moments.
Onslow the Undead was joined by Melee, the mostly dead mail lady for a discussion of the short film, "Cargo." It is rightfully an award-winning short film from Australia. The very nature of the situation in this film is moving. Not a lot of dialog, but a focus on telling a story without words. And it's done oh-so-well.
